Understanding 5G ​Technology

5G, the fifth generation of mobile networks, offers unprecedented speed, ultra-low latency, and massive connectivity. Unlike its predecessors, 5G promises download⁤ speeds up to 100 times faster than 4G and supports ​simultaneous connections of millions of devices per square kilometer. These ⁤transformative capabilities ​create a ‍fertile ground for innovative eLearning experiences.

  • Blazing Speed: ‌Decreases load and buffering times for⁢ educational ​content.
  • Highly Reliable Connections: Ensures smooth interaction in live classes and video conferencing.
  • Increased Network Capacity: Supports large-scale ⁤virtual classrooms and collaborative projects.
  • Ultra-Low Latency: Vital for real-time feedback and interactive learning ​environments.

The⁣ Benefits of 5G in Online learning

The integration of 5G into online learning platforms brings a host of advantages that address current limitations and unlock new opportunities for ⁤educators ‌and learners.

1. seamless Video Streaming and ​Live Classes

High-definition video content is ⁢becoming a staple in digital education. 5G’s lightning-fast connectivity ensures uninterrupted ⁤streaming of HD and even ‌4K videos, making virtual classrooms as‍ engaging‌ and interactive ⁤as⁣ customary ones. With virtually⁤ zero lag, live lectures ​and webinars ‌are now smoother, regardless of participant numbers.

2. Enhanced Collaborative Learning

5G technology enables real-time⁤ communication‍ across continents. Collaboration apps, group assignments,⁣ and​ cloud-based learning become more efficient with minimal downtime. Educators can‌ now integrate interactive tools—like real-time quizzes, polls, and breakout rooms—without worrying about⁣ connectivity issues.

3. ‌Empowering Immersive Learning with ⁣AR & VR

Augmented reality (AR) and Virtual Reality (VR) ⁤are transforming⁤ how ‌students engage with​ learning materials. ⁣5G⁤ enables these immersive technologies by supporting‍ high-bandwidth data transfer,allowing students to ⁣experience realistic virtual science labs,historical simulations,and interactive 3D models ‍in​ real time.

4. Better Accessibility and Inclusivity

5G bridges the‍ digital divide by enabling high-quality access⁤ to ⁤educational resources in rural and remote locations.‍ provided that there is 5G coverage, students can participate ⁤in interactive classes and ⁣access resources once reserved for urban centers. This supports⁤ inclusive education ⁣on a global scale.

5. Supporting Mobile-first⁢ education

Modern learners increasingly ‍prefer learning on smartphones⁤ and tablets. 5G ensures these devices can handle ⁤high-quality​ livestreams, large file ‌downloads, and latency-sensitive applications, ‌making mobile learning truly practical and effective.

Case Studies: 5G in Action in Online ‌Learning

South Korea’s 5G-Powered Classrooms

South​ Korea, a global ⁢leader in 5G ‍deployment, has rolled ⁢out smart classrooms powered by 5G in several districts.These classrooms ⁢utilize VR to teach science and history, allowing students‍ to immerse‍ themselves in complex ​subjects. Teachers report heightened enthusiasm and improved comprehension due⁢ to ⁤the immersive​ experience.

Remote Learning in Rural India

Pilot projects ‍in rural India‌ are showcasing how 5G can bring top-tier education to remote​ villages. Students ⁢with 5G-enabled devices attend online classes, participate⁣ in collaborative STEM projects, and access learning resources previously⁤ unavailable in their ​region.Early data suggests ⁢improved attendance and academic performance.

Virtual Labs⁢ in the ⁢US

Several ⁣US universities are leveraging 5G⁣ to create virtual science ⁢labs. during the COVID-19 pandemic, students accessed cloud-based simulations requiring high data transfer—made⁤ possible⁢ only through 5G. This approach ensured continuity in practical ‍learning, even ⁢during campus closures.
